Web21 aug. 2024 · Major causes of variation include mutations, gene flow, and sexual reproduction. DNA mutation causes genetic variation by altering the genes of individuals in a population. Gene flow leads to genetic … WebThe three main sources of genetic variation arising from sexual reproduction are: Crossing over (in prophase I) Random assortment of chromosomes (in metaphase I) Random fusion of gametes from different parents Crossing Over Crossing over involves the exchange of segments of DNA between homologous chromosomes during prophase I
